Output 40bb29d9706c30b7403ba9c91266242953643cfc04b44c98fa8aa68348d0f2db:0

value
4045664
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ffc62e1311e74899bfff7721ee71f80835650cd OP_EQUALVERIFY OP_CHECKSIG
address
15Nj77xjLWFG2gASxn7BHiYcCpeCBacE1Y
transaction
40bb29d9706c30b7403ba9c91266242953643cfc04b44c98fa8aa68348d0f2db
spent
true